Chimney inspection services involve a thorough examination of a chimney's interior and exterior components to assess their condition. Professionals use specialized tools, such as cameras and brushes, to identify any signs of damage, blockages, or deterioration. This process helps ensure that the chimney is functioning properly and safely, providing homeowners with a clear understanding of its current state. Regular inspections can also help detect issues early before they develop into more serious problems, potentially saving on costly repairs in the future.

These services are essential for identifying common chimney problems, including creosote buildup, cracks, and structural damage. Creosote accumulation can pose a fire risk if not removed, while cracks or damaged liners may lead to leaks or allow dangerous gases to escape into living spaces. Inspections can reveal these issues, enabling prompt repairs and maintenance. Addressing problems early through professional inspections helps maintain the efficiency of heating appliances and promotes safer operation within the property.

Inspection Costs - The typical expense for a chimney inspection ranges from $100 to $300, depending on the level of detail required. For example, a basic visual inspection might cost around $100, while a comprehensive inspection could be closer to $300.

Service Fees - Service fees for chimney inspections generally fall between $150 and $350, influenced by the home's size and chimney complexity. Additional diagnostic tests or detailed reports may increase the cost within this range.

Pricing Variations - Costs can vary based on location, with prices in areas like Bordentown, NJ, often aligning with regional averages. Factors such as chimney accessibility and the need for specialized equipment may also impact pricing.

Cost Factors - Factors affecting costs include the inspection type, chimney condition, and the service provider’s rates. Typical prices for inspections are subject to change but generally stay within the $100 to $350 range.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is involved in a chimney inspection? A chimney inspection typically includes examining the interior and exterior of the chimney for damage, blockages, and creosote buildup, ensuring it functions safely and efficiently.

How often should a chimney be inspected? It is recommended to have a chimney inspected at least once a year, especially before the heating season begins, to identify any issues early.

What are signs that a chimney needs inspection? Signs include smoke backing into the home, a strong odor, visible damage or deterioration, or a noticeable decrease in performance during use.

What types of chimney inspections are available? There are typically three levels of inspection-visual exterior, interior inspection with a camera, and a more detailed assessment if issues are suspected.

How can a chimney inspection improve safety? Regular inspections can identify potential hazards such as cracks, blockages, or creosote buildup that could lead to fire or carbon monoxide risks.
